Commit Graph

6 Commits

Author SHA1 Message Date
rbetree
9929f60170 fix: 加固链接/图标安全与版本一致性;sync-articles 对齐 best-effort
- 模板与运行时统一做 URL scheme 白名单校验(不安全降级为 #),并清洗 icon class;分类标题/新增分类改用 DOM API 避免 innerHTML 注入
- sync-articles 主入口异常不再返回非 0 退出码,避免阻断 build/deploy
- window.MeNav.version 改为从 meta menav-version/配置自动读取,避免写死版本
- 文档/配置:新增 security.allowedSchemes 配置说明
2026-01-04 18:24:01 +08:00
rbetree
03b743e337 refactor: 修改社交链接样式布局 2025-12-22 22:28:28 +08:00
coolzr
6447abef3a feat: 完善MeNav浏览器扩展API规范实现 2025-10-14 19:34:47 +08:00
coolzr
e5fc71aee8 feat: 去除多余的data-editable属性 2025-08-02 18:08:29 +08:00
Zuoling Rong
4c7a5e6a60 feat: 完善MeNav浏览器扩展API规范实现 2025-07-06 23:20:50 +08:00
Zuoling Rong
9ea6cb1f09 refactor: 完成Handlebars模板组件化 2025-05-09 00:13:50 +08:00